Knock knock, knocking on heaven’s door
Are you tired of knocking on the door of opportunity? Do you feel like you’re standing before a closed door, uncertain, exhausted, almost ready to turn back and quit?
As I was thinking about the next Opportunity Knocks issue, the Guns N’ Roses version of this song kept ringing in my head. At its core, Bob Dylan’s Knockin’ on Heaven’s Door captures that fragile threshold — the emotional weight of being right at the edge.
What if knocking was not a sign of ending, but a signal that you are close to your breakthrough? Especially if you have bounced back against the odds and are still ready to knock once more.
If you are still trying and seizing opportunities, it is proof that you have not failed. Each attempt sharpens your response, strengthens your maturity, and refines your focus. Every knock brings you closer to that curated YES, perfectly fit for you. And each knock, knock gets you closer. Who knows, maybe close enough for the door to open. Close enough to hear what lies on the other side of resilience and determination. Close enough tested by again by patience, doubt, silence, and faith in momentum.
Breakthroughs rarely announce themselves. Sometimes you are so close to the edge that your knocking nearly drowns out their arrival. At times, they come swiftly and quietly, after the longest season of trials and waiting, even after you have nearly given up hope, while still knocking. Yet every fiery knock is a declaration. I am still here. I still believe. I am not done yet.
If you are waiting, keep knocking. Doors open more often than we think.
